About

Robert Goldin is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Hepatology and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, Robert Goldin has authored 334 papers receiving a total of 13.5k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 141 papers in Epidemiology, 116 papers in Hepatology and 80 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in Robert Goldin’s work include Liver Disease Diagnosis and Treatment (104 papers), Hepatitis C virus research (61 papers) and Hepatitis B Virus Studies (39 papers). Robert Goldin is often cited by papers focused on Liver Disease Diagnosis and Treatment (104 papers), Hepatitis C virus research (61 papers) and Hepatitis B Virus Studies (39 papers). Robert Goldin coll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Italy. Robert Goldin's co-authors include Howard C. Thomas, Quentin M. Anstee, Mark Thursz, Graham R. Foster, Simon D. Taylor‐Robinson, Ara Darzi, Adam Levene, Harpreet Wasan, Shahid A. Khan and Andrew V. Thillainayagam and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, New England Journal of Medicine and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ences.
